一:豐富的淘寶 API 接口,以下為你介紹一些常用的接口:
- item_get:用于獲得淘寶商品詳情,主要請(qǐng)求參數(shù)為
num_iid
(商品 ID),此參數(shù)為必填項(xiàng),用于指定要獲取詳情的商品;另外還有可選參數(shù)is_promotion
,用于指定是否獲取促銷價(jià)。 - item_search:可按關(guān)鍵字搜索淘寶商品,幫助用戶快速查找所需商品信息。
- item_review:能獲得淘寶商品評(píng)論,讓用戶了解其他買家對(duì)商品的評(píng)價(jià)和反饋。
- item_fee:可以獲取淘寶商品快遞費(fèi)用,方便用戶在購(gòu)買商品時(shí)了解物流成本。
- item_password:用于獲得淘口令真實(shí) URL,方便用戶通過(guò)淘口令訪問(wèn)商品詳情頁(yè)。
二:代碼示例(Python調(diào)用商品API):
import requests
from urllib.parse import urlencode
# 封裝好的微店APi供應(yīng)商demo url=o0b.cn/ibrad,復(fù)制鏈接獲取測(cè)試。
app_key = "您的AppKey"
app_secret = "您的AppSecret"
def taobao_item_get(item_id):
params = {
"method": "taobao.item.get",
"app_key": app_key,
"num_iid": item_id,
"fields": "num_iid,title,price,pic_url",
"timestamp": str(int(time.time()*1000)),
"sign_method": "md5"
}
# 生成簽名
param_str = urlencode(sorted(params.items()))
sign = hashlib.md5(f"{app_secret}{param_str}{app_secret}".encode()).hexdigest().upper()
params["sign"] = sign
response = requests.get("https://api.taobao.com/router/rest", params=params)
return response.json()
三、技術(shù)對(duì)接方案
1. 自研系統(tǒng)對(duì)接(推薦)
適用條件:有專業(yè)開(kāi)發(fā)團(tuán)隊(duì),需深度定制功能
技術(shù)棧建議:
- 語(yǔ)言:Python(推薦)/Java
- 框架:FastAPI(接口開(kāi)發(fā))、Scrapy(數(shù)據(jù)抓?。?br>
- 數(shù)據(jù)庫(kù):MySQL(交易數(shù)據(jù))+ Redis(緩存)
- 部署:Docker + 阿里云ECS
四、專屬服務(wù)(降低開(kāi)發(fā)成本)
- 「代購(gòu)系統(tǒng)一鍵對(duì)接」:上述接口已預(yù)集成到「海淘轉(zhuǎn)運(yùn)系統(tǒng)」,支持「淘寶商品 ID→代購(gòu)訂單→國(guó)際物流」全鏈路自動(dòng)化(適合中小代購(gòu)平臺(tái))。
- 「API + 數(shù)據(jù)看板」套餐:免費(fèi)提供「新余代購(gòu)熱門商品 TOP100」周報(bào)(基于本地用戶行為數(shù)據(jù)),無(wú)需額外開(kāi)發(fā)數(shù)據(jù)分析模塊。
- 「跨境合規(guī)支持」:自動(dòng)過(guò)濾淘寶禁運(yùn)商品(如鋰電池、液體),提供「商品 HS 編碼建議」,助力清關(guān)合規(guī)。
五、注意事項(xiàng)
- 數(shù)據(jù)合規(guī):萬(wàn)邦已通過(guò)淘寶「數(shù)據(jù)授權(quán)認(rèn)證」,接口返回?cái)?shù)據(jù)可用于商業(yè)用途(區(qū)別于爬蟲(chóng))。
- 地域優(yōu)化:用戶調(diào)用
item_get
時(shí),默認(rèn)優(yōu)先的商品(物流更快)。
如果你想使用淘系 API 接口,可前往開(kāi)放平臺(tái)注冊(cè)賬號(hào),創(chuàng)建應(yīng)用并獲取 API 密鑰。在獲取 API 密鑰后,使用相應(yīng)的接口進(jìn)行數(shù)據(jù)請(qǐng)求和處理。
?